Robot/AutoIT/Sikuli----覆盖Selenium WebDriver不能自动化测试的功能

桌面应用自动化快速入门

4.95 (21 reviews)
Udemy
platform
中文
language
Software Testing
category
instructor
Robot/AutoIT/Sikuli----覆盖Selenium WebDriver不能自动化测试的功能
553
students
1.5 hours
content
Apr 2024
last update
$19.99
regular price

What you will learn

用Robot类模拟用户按下键盘上的按键

用到AutoIT小工具来进行文件的上传与下载

用Sikuli实现桌面应用自动化测试

用Robot类模拟用户敲击鼠标等

Why take this course?

这门课主要讲如何用Robot/AutoIT/Sikuli----覆盖Selenium WebDriver不能自动化的功能。

用Robot类模拟用户按下键盘上的按键,或者模拟用户敲击鼠标等操作;

用到AutoIT小工具来进行文件的上传与下载;

用Sikuli实现桌面应用自动化;


课程内容包括以下三部分:

  • java.awt包中提供了许多自动化测试的API,主要用于模拟用户按下键盘上的按键,或者模拟用户敲击鼠标等。

    • 按下键盘某个按键

    • 按下组合键

    • 等等

  • 在Selenium的自动化中,会用到AutoIT小工具来进行文件的上传与下载。因为selenium无法做到对桌面控件的自动化操作,只能对打开的浏览器元素进行操作,所以需要autoit完成对控件的调用。

    • 比如网银安全控件

    • 处理需要进行身份验证的网站弹出的“用户名与密码”对话框。

  • Sikuli 是一种新颖的图形脚本语言,在实际的自动化测试中如果仅仅依靠selenium 还是远远不够的,selenium自动化本身是存在着诸多缺陷的,基于浏览器之外的控件 (windows 控件 等)selenium本身是无法实现的。这时候一般需要借助于AutoIT或者Sikuli -x工具辅助。



Charts

Price

Robot/AutoIT/Sikuli----覆盖Selenium WebDriver不能自动化测试的功能 - Price chart

Rating

Robot/AutoIT/Sikuli----覆盖Selenium WebDriver不能自动化测试的功能 - Ratings chart

Enrollment distribution

Robot/AutoIT/Sikuli----覆盖Selenium WebDriver不能自动化测试的功能 - Distribution chart
2237892
udemy ID
2/24/2019
course created date
11/23/2019
course indexed date
Bot
course submited by